Astra Linux – Vulnerability found in Linux 5.10, Linux 5.15
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erabilities have been resolved: Memory: Samsung; Exynos5422-DMC: The refcount leak in ofgetdramtimings has been fixed. ofparsephandle returns a node pointer with a refcount incremented. We should use ofnodeput on it when it is no longer needed. This function...

Astra Linux – Vulnerability found in Linux 5.10, Linux 6.1, and Linux 5.15
In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: usb: xhci: Error handling was added in xhcimapurbfordma. Currently, xhcimapurbfordma creates a temporary buffer and copies the SG list to the new linear buffer. However, if kzallocnode fails, the call to sgpcopytobuffer may lead ...

Astra Linux – Vulnerability in node-minimatch
Minimatch is a minimal matching utility for converting glob expressions into JavaScript RegExp objects. Versions 10.2.0 and earlier are vulnerable to Regular Expression Denial of Service ReDoS when a glob pattern contains many consecutive wildcards followed by a literal character that does not...

CVE-2026-12048
CVE-2026-12048 affects pgAdmin 4 (versions 6.0 up to 9.16). Stored XSS occurs when untrusted server-returned text is passed through html-react-parser in multiple user-facing sinks (toasts, dialogs, explain visualiser, SQL editor prompts, etc.), allowing an attacker-controlled PostgreSQL server to...
